Output 668ed4fc6cef0295305742c9fe5120320595160f977ee68ab714d22a3ccf384c:111

value
14451
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3d545d662cb236082649074a067f245630838be OP_EQUAL
address
3GdHZGPodmXQvfoVrxCkvM4Ctn9rwybY98
transaction
668ed4fc6cef0295305742c9fe5120320595160f977ee68ab714d22a3ccf384c
confirmations
233099
spent
true